php.ini

Variables such as upload sizes, file time-outs, and resource limits can be controlled by using php.ini file. Whenever a PHP based file is initialized, the php.ini file is read. In case of server module versions of PHP, the php.ini file is read only once when the web server is started, but in case of CGI and CLI versions it takes place on every invocation. Any changes to the PHP settings can be made in the php.ini file.
